The Impact You'll Make

As a
Durable Medical Equipment (DME) Billing and Claims Submission Specialist II
supporting
Wound V.A.C. Therapy
, you'll play a vital role in ensuring timely, accurate, and compliant claim submissions that directly impact patient outcomes and operational efficiency.

Key Responsibilities

  • Process and manage
    DME billing and claims submissions
    for Wound V.A.C. therapy.
  • Review payer websites and contact payers, patients, and physician offices (via phone or email) to gather required billing information.
  • Analyze and prioritize workload to meet departmental production targets.
  • Update and refile claims accurately and in a timely manner.
  • Review data and reports to identify trends or areas for process improvement.
